CARS.COM — We’ve known the 2018 Dodge Challenger SRT Demon has been coming since the first teaser back in January. Thirteen additional teasers later, we finally got to see it in person and in action at the 2017 New York International Auto Show. Dodge kept giving us little tastes of what was in store, first at the 2017 Midwest Automotive Media Association Spring Rally in Elkhart Lake, Wis., and then again a few weeks later at the M1 Concourse in Pontiac, Mich.
The Demon has been available for order since the end of June, but last week was our first real chance to drive the 840-horsepower, drag-strip devil ourselves. If you’ve been following us on Facebook, Twitter or Instagram, you would’ve seen that we were in Indianapolis at Lucas Oil Raceway with the Demon.
Just after midnight tonight — 12:01 a.m. Eastern time Wednesday, to be exact — we can finally reveal to you what it’s like to be behind the wheel of the beast. In the meantime, catch up on our Demon coverage below.
